Online SSI MSME Registration (Udyog Aadhar) – An Overview

MSME stands for Micro, Small & Medium Enterprises Registration. MSME sector has emerged as a highly dynamic sector of the economy of India for over last five decades.  MSMEs in India play a vital role in providing huge employment opportunities.

MSME Registration is done as per the MSMED Act, 2006. The Registration Certificate is also known as Udyog Aadhaar. It has been introduced as part of Ease of Doing Business initiative in India.

Benefits of online MSME Registration in India

Also the Major Benefits of Having an Udyog Aadhaar Certificate are as follows:

  1.  100% Collateral Free loans from banks
  2.  Reduction in interest rates
  3.  1% exemption on OD interest rate
  4.  50% subsidy for Patent registration or Trademark Registration
  5.  Bar Code Registration Subsidy
  6.  Waiver in Security Deposit in Govt. Tenders and Departments
  7.  Concession in Electricity bills
  8.  Reimbursement of ISO Certification
  9.  NSIC Performance & Credit ratings
  10. Special consideration on International Trade fairs

Details required for Udyog Aadhar Registration

The various details required for Udyog Aadhaar Registration are as follows:

  1. Aadhar Number
  2. PAN Number
  3. Name of Individual(Applicant)
  4. Name of the Enterprise
  5. Type of Organization
  6. Address of Enterprise
  7. Date of Commencement of business
  8. Bank Details
  9. Other Details such as Mobile No, Email ID etc.

  • What is Provisional Registration Certificate?

    Provisional Registration Certificate (PRC) is applied before starting the operations of your business. It will help you in obtaining clearances & NOCs from Govt. regulatory bodies.
  • What is the validity period of Provisional Registration Certificate?

    The Provisional Registration Certificate or PRC is valid for a period of five years. After its expiry, you can still apply for new PRC if your business is still not operational. After commencing of business, you can apply for Permanent License.
